About Trillium Place Pregnancy and Postpartum Substance Use Program
Trillium Place's Pregnancy and Postpartum Women's Substance Use Program offers outpatient services tailored for expectant and new mothers facing substance use challenges. The program addresses substance use disorders during pregnancy and postpartum, providing education, family-oriented care, and connections to essential resources.
Women participate in individual and group sessions, comprehensive recovery support, nurturing parenting programs, and family support plans. The program also assists with transportation for medical appointments, helping ensure holistic care. Guided by trained professionals—including case managers, peer recovery support specialists, family educators, and doula/recovery coaches—the program emphasizes a family-centered approach to recovery.
